使用xlsxwriter库可以从Excel中删除行或列。xlsxwriter是一个用于创建和修改Excel文件的Python库。
要删除行或列,可以使用Worksheet
对象的delete_row()
和delete_column()
方法。这些方法接受行号或列号作为参数,并将其从工作表中删除。
下面是一个示例代码,演示如何使用xlsxwriter从Excel中删除行和列:
import xlsxwriter
# 创建一个新的Excel文件
workbook = xlsxwriter.Workbook('example.xlsx')
worksheet = workbook.add_worksheet()
# 写入一些数据
worksheet.write('A1', 'Data 1')
worksheet.write('A2', 'Data 2')
worksheet.write('A3', 'Data 3')
worksheet.write('B1', 'Data 4')
worksheet.write('B2', 'Data 5')
worksheet.write('B3', 'Data 6')
# 删除第2行
worksheet.delete_row(1)
# 删除第B列
worksheet.delete_column(1)
# 关闭并保存Excel文件
workbook.close()
在这个例子中,我们创建了一个新的Excel文件,并在工作表中写入了一些数据。然后,我们使用delete_row()
方法删除了第2行,使用delete_column()
方法删除了第B列。最后,我们关闭并保存了Excel文件。
这是xlsxwriter库的官方文档链接:https://xlsxwriter.readthedocs.io/
xlsxwriter库是一个功能强大且易于使用的库,适用于创建和修改Excel文件。它提供了许多其他功能,如设置单元格格式、添加图表、设置公式等。如果你需要更多的Excel操作,可以查阅官方文档以获取更多信息。
领取专属 10元无门槛券
手把手带您无忧上云